다음을 통해 공유


ITrackingPersonalizable.BeginLoad 메서드

정의

개인 설정 정보의 로드 시작 단계를 나타냅니다.

public:
 void BeginLoad();
public void BeginLoad ();
abstract member BeginLoad : unit -> unit
Public Sub BeginLoad ()

예제

다음 코드 예제는 BeginLoad 메서드. 컨트롤 및 .aspx 페이지로 구성된 전체 작업 코드 예제는 클래스 개요 항목을 참조 IPersonalizable 하세요.

void ITrackingPersonalizable.BeginLoad()
{
    _loading = true;
    _trackingLog = "1. BeginLoad\r\n";
}
Sub BeginLoad() Implements ITrackingPersonalizable.BeginLoad
    _loading = True
    _trackingLog = "1. BeginLoad" + vbCr + vbLf

End Sub

설명

웹 파트 컨트롤 집합은 개인 설정 데이터를 적용하기 전에 이 메서드를 호출합니다. 자체 변경 상태를 추적하는 컨트롤은 이 메서드를 사용하여 속성이 호출 SetPersonalizationDirty되지 않아야 함을 나타내는 내부 플래그를 설정해야 합니다. 이는 속성 설정 메서드가 개인 설정 데이터를 적용하는 동안 호출 이후에 호출 BeginLoad될 수 있기 때문입니다. 대부분의 시나리오에서는 기본 데이터 저장소에서 로드된 데이터를 기반으로 개인 설정 가능한 속성이 설정되었기 때문에 컨트롤을 변경("더티")로 간주해서는 안 됩니다.

참고

이 메서드는 웹 파트 컨트롤을 가져온 후 개인 설정 데이터를 적용할 때도 호출됩니다.

적용 대상